Output 78fa868137654b526ce5866429693aed5ffaaf800538613ab8129230e873c225:7

value
588222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ff139930c6c80d3584ac9e66b0ed4dc562295433 OP_EQUAL
address
3QwjiBTz1GQ1nkjBoCh4sQ8hhwS9auD2cn
transaction
78fa868137654b526ce5866429693aed5ffaaf800538613ab8129230e873c225